No, literally. You never know what you’ll see at The Shed Bar-B-Que and Blues Joint in Oceans Springs, Mississippi.
Every heard the saying: One man’s junk is another man’s treasure. Well, that is precisely what happened when Shed founder, Brad Orrison and his sister took Brad’s junk and turned it into treasure. The once 300 sq. ft. BBQ take out stand is now a 9,570 sq. feet including the office and stage. It seats 120 inside and an additional 450 outside.
The family owned and operated restaurant features live music, catering and a retail store where ShedHeads can take some of the Shed home with them in the form of apparel, marinades, rubs you name it!
Does The Shed sound familiar? It should! They have been featured on Destination America, Food Networks ‘Diners, Drive-in and Dives”, “Food Paradise”, “Live! With Regis and Kelly”, Travel Channel’s “Man vs. Food.” and the list goes on.

The Shed is a picnic style restaurant and dog-friendly. They even offer bowls and drinking water for you 4 legged friends. In addition, The Shed offers a full craft beer list with something like over 100 different beers in house and offer a 10% military (retired or active) discount.
The restaurant is unique and offers a fun, eclectic atmosphere. Definitely worth a stop if you are in the area. P.S Wear stretchy pants!
